U.S. authorities arrests ex-monk Nen Kham

BANGKOK, 22 July 2016 (NNT) – Ex-monk “Luang Pu Nen Kham” or Wiraphon Sukphon has been arrested by U.S. authorities in California. He is being brought back to be tried in Thailand.

Director-General of the Department of Special Investigations Pol.Col. Phaisit Wongmueang said U.S. authorities were filing charges against Wiraphon as requested by Thailand. If he denied his charges, he would have to fight the case in the U.S. If he pleaded guilty, he would be extradited and tried in Thailand, said the DSI chief.
